arXiv:math/0311012v2 [math.RT] 6 Nov 2003 he esn h hslast nitrsigadrc theor rich and interesting an to leads this aspects. why these reasons both three (an of chapter overwiew this an of give piec aim to classical The is th well-established area. algebras) the a Hecke research active Thus, time very same a role. the still prominent at a is groups, play reflection groups algebras char complex Hecke positive which and in of groups program, fields research over conj vast groups a (a g finite conjecture” “Weyl of as representations occur semisi pol defect groups of regular Brou´e’s reflection “abelian theory finite of decade, where the t symmetries groups, from of Lie of comes and origin study impetus The ancient important the extremely concerned. to are application back sp as physics traced vector far mathematical complex as or and or reasons areas real intrinsic a for in both theory, reflections by generated groups n h hl hoycmn ihte.(hsi icse nm in discussed is (This m them. algebras.) Kazhdan the Hecke with the on coming of of chapter theory One discovery whole the relations. the is and defining direction sever of this or set in “d one velopments the as where into seen groups, introduced be reflection are can finite algebras of Hecke algebras associated group the expressions view, reduced of stu function, to point (length possible it methods makes binatorial which thereof), generalisations (visuali relations or defining and generators with sentation” gro reflection real finite a in cla element every the inverse.) gene that to in fact according stated the analysis be ple, case–by–case can a which there requires groups that proof reflection mention we finite classification, on a results such grou of simple interest finite s eventually, dent complex and, c as groups th complex algebraic such more fact, simple much structures, In for algebraic model related cases. possible concerning simplest exceptional the of as number s seen typically be certain with a classification, and complete groups a give to possible sfra h td frflcingop ssc scnend t concerned, is Classification: such as groups reflection of study the as far As reflection finite of theory the with concerned is chapter This Presentations: OTIUINT H ADOKO ALGEBRA OF HANDBOOK THE TO CONTRIBUTION ie utbento f“reuil”rflcingroups, reflection “irreducible” of notion suitable a Given eeto rushv ihysmerc“oee yepre- type “Coxeter symmetric highly a have groups Reflection ENL EKADGNE MALLE GUNTER AND GECK MEINOLF hpe:Rflcingroups Reflection Chapter: 1 e y“ykndiagrams” “Dynkin by zed vrlifiiefmle of families infinite everal s eie h indepen- the Besides ps. yte yprl com- purely by them dy nohrmathematical other in s msml i algebras, Lie emisimple n oo) rmthis From on). so and sfiain Frexam- (For ssification. ceitc a edto lead has acteristic) cuecnenn the concerning ecture usqetoeon one subsequent a and d of e sacrannme of number certain a is y: pi ojgt oits to conjugate is up Lstgpolynomials –Lusztig lfra parameters formal al rus hti,finite is, that groups, a em u whose but terms ral orsodn braid corresponding frain”o the of eformations” scasfiaincan classification is c.Ti sarich a is This ace. asfiainresults lassification op” ntelast the In roups”. peLealgebras Lie mple s motn de- important ost eeae(tleast) (at are here eter a be can theory he hda Another yhedra. oyo reflection of eory r eali the in detail ore tis it 2 MEINOLF GECK AND GUNTER MALLE

Topology and geometry: The action of a reflection group on the underly- ing opens the possibility of using geometric methods. First of all, the ring of invariant symmetric functions on that vector space always is a polyno- mial ring (and this characterizes finite reflection groups). Furthermore, we have a corresponding hyperplane arrangement which gives rise to the definition of an associated braid group as the fundamental group of a certain topological space. For the , we obtain in this way the classical Artin braid group, with applications in the theory of knots and links. Furthermore, all these aspects are related to each other which—despite being quite elementary taken individually—eventually leads to a highly sophisticated theory. We have divided our survey into four major parts. The first part deals with finite complex or real reflection groups in general. The second part deals with finite real reflection groups and the relations with the theory of Coxeter groups. The third part is concerned with the associated braid groups. Finally, in the fourth part, we consider complex irreducible characters of finite reflection groups. We certainly do not pretend to give a complete picture of all aspects of the theory of reflection groups and Coxeter groups. Especially, we will not say so much about areas that we do not feel competent in; at our best knowledge, we try to give at least some references for further reading in such cases. This concerns, in particular, all aspects of infinite (affine, hyperbolic . . .) Coxeter groups.

1. Finite groups generated by reflections

1.1. Definitions. Let V be a finite dimensional vector space over a field K. A reflection on V is a non-trivial element g GL(V ) of finite order which fixes a hyperplane in V pointwise. There are two types∈ of reflections, according to whether g is semisimple (hence diagonalisable) or unipotent. Often, the term reflection is reserved for the first type of elements, while the second are called transvections. They can only occur in positive characteristic. Here, we will almost exclusively be concerned with ground fields K of characteristic 0, which we may and will then assume to be subfields of the field C of complex numbers. Then, by our definition, reflections are always semisimple and (thus) diagonalisable. Over fields K contained in the field R of real numbers, reflections necessarily have order 2, which is the case motivating their name. Some authors reserve the term reflection for this case, and speak of pseudo-reflections in the case of arbitrary (finite) order. Let g GL(V ) be a reflection. The hyperplane CV (g) fixed point-wise by g is called the∈reflecting hyperplane of g. Then V = C (g) V for a unique g-invariant V ⊕ g subspace Vg of V of dimension 1. Any non-zero vector v Vg is called a root for g. Thus, a root for a reflection is an eigenvector with eigenvalu∈ e different from 1. Now assume in addition that V is Hermitean. Then conversely, given a vector v = 0 in V and a natural number n 2 we may define a reflection in V with root v and6 of ≥ order n by g.v := exp(2πi/n)v, and g V ⊥ = id. A reflection group on V is now a finite| subgroup W 6 GL(V ) generated by re- flections. Note that any finite subgroup of GL(V ) leaves invariant a non-degenerate Hermitean form. Thus, there is no loss in assuming that a reflection group W leaves such a form invariant. 1.2. Invariants. Let V be a finite-dimensional vector space over K 6 C. Let K[V ] denote the algebra of symmetric functions on V , i.e., the symmetric algebra S(V ∗) CONTRIBUTION TO THE HANDBOOK OF ALGEBRA 3 of the dual space V ∗ of V . So K[V ] is a commutative algebra over K with a grading d d K[V ]= d≥0K[V ] , where, for any d 0, K[V ] denotes the dth symmetric power of V ∗. If⊕W 6 GL(V ) then W acts naturally≥ on K[V ], respecting the grading. Now reflection groups are characterised by the structure of their invariant ring K[V ]W : 1.3. Theorem (Shephard–Todd [166], Chevalley [46]). Let V be a finite-dimen- sional vector space over a field of characteristic 0 and W 6 GL(V ) a finite group. Then the following are equivalent: (i) the ring of invariants K[V ]W is a , (ii) W is generated by reflections. The implication from (i) to (ii) is an easy consequence of Molien’s formula 1 1 P (K[V ]W , x)= W detV (1 gx) | | gX∈W − for the Hilbert series P (K[V ]W , x) of the ring of invariants K[V ]W , see Shephard– Todd [166, p.289]. It follows from Auslander’s purity of the branch locus that this implication remains true in arbitrary characteristic (see Benson [7, Th. 7.2.1], for example). The other direction was proved by Shephard and Todd as an application of their classification of complex reflection groups (see Section (1.13)). Chevalley gave a general proof avoiding the classification which uses the combinatorics of differential operators. Let W be an n-dimensional reflection group. By Theorem 1.3 the ring of in- variants is generated by n algebraically independent polynomials (so-called basic invariants), which may be taken to be homogeneous. Although these polynomials are not uniquely determined in general, their degrees d1 6 . . . 6 dn are. They are called the degrees of W . Then W = d1 dn, and the Molien formula shows that N(W ) := n m is the number| | of reflections· · · in W , where m := d 1 are the i=1 i i i − exponentsP of W . The quotient K[V ]W of K[V ] by the ideal generated by the invariants of strictly positive degree is called the coinvariant algebra of (V, W ). This is again a naturally graded W -module, whose structure is described by: 1.4. Theorem (Chevalley [46]). Let V be a finite-dimensional vector space over a field K of characteristic 0 and W 6 GL(V ) a reflection group. Then K[V ]W carries a graded version of the regular representation of W . The grading is such that n xdi 1 dim K[V ]i xi = − , W x 1 Xi≥0 iY=1 − i where K[V ]W denotes the homogeneous component of degree i. (See also Bourbaki [25, V.5.2, Th. 2].) The polynomial i i PW := dim K[V ]W x Xi≥0 is called the Poincar´e-polynomial of W . 1.5. Parabolic subgroups. Let W be a reflection group on V . The parabolic subgroups of W are by definition the pointwise stabilisers ′ W ′ := g W g v = v for all v V . V { ∈ | · ∈ } 4 MEINOLF GECK AND GUNTER MALLE of subspaces V ′ 6 V . The following result is of big importance in the theory of reflection groups: 1.6. Theorem (Steinberg [174]). Let W 6 GL(V ) be a complex reflection group. ′ For any subspace V 6 V the parabolic subgroup WV ′ is generated by the reflections it contains, that is, by the reflections whose reflecting hyperplane contains V ′. In particular, parabolic subgroups are themselves reflection groups. For the proof, Steinberg characterises reflection groups via eigenfunctions of differential operators with constant coefficients that are invariant under finite linear groups. For a generalisation to positive characteristic see Theorem 5.4. 1.7. Exponents, coexponents and fake degrees. Let W be a complex re- flection group. For w W define k(w) := dim V hwi, the dimension of the fixed space of w on V . Solomon∈ [168] proved the following remarkable formula for the generating function of k n k(w) x = (x + mi), wX∈W iY=1 by showing that the algebra of W -invariant differential forms with polynomial coefficients is an exterior algebra of rank n over the algebra K[V ]W , generated by the differentials of a set of basic invariants (see also Flatto [79], Benson [7, Th. 7.3.1]). The formula was first observed by Shephard–Todd [166, 5.3] using their classification of irreducible complex reflection groups. Dually, Orlik–Solomon [153] showed n det (w) xk(w) = (x m∗) V − i wX∈W Yi=1 ∗ ∗ for some non-negative integers m1 6 . . . 6 mn, the coexponents of W (see Lehrer– Michel [129] for a generalization, and Kusuoka [123], Orlik–Solomon [154, 155] for versions over finite fields). Let χ be an irreducible character of W . The fake degree of χ is the polynomial n 1 χ(w) d ∗ d di Z Rχ := K[V ]W ,χ W x = ∗ (x 1) [x], h i W detV (xw 1) − ∈ Xd>0 | | wX∈W − iY=1 ∗ that is, the graded multiplicity of χ in the W -module K[V ]W . Thus, in particular, R specialises to the degree χ(1) at x = 1. The exponents (e (χ) 1 6 i 6 χ(1)) χ i | χ(1) ei (χ) of an irreducible character χ of W are defined by the formula Rχ = i=1 x . The exponents mi of W are now just the exponents of the contragradientP of the n ∗ ∗ ∗ mi reflection representation ρ := trV , that is, Rρ = i=1 x . Dually, the coex- ponents are the exponents of ρ. In particular, for realP reflection groups exponents ∗ n ∗ and coexponents coincide. In general N (W ) := i=1 mi equals the number of ∗ ∗ reflecting hyperplanes of W . The di := mi 1 areP sometimes called the codegrees of W . − If W is a (see Section 2.10), the fake degrees constitute a first approximation to the degrees of principal series unipotent characters of finite groups of Lie type with Weyl group W . See also Section 4.8 for further properties. 1.8. Reflection data. In the general theory of finite groups of Lie type (where an comes with an action of a Frobenius map) as well as in the study of Levi subgroups it is natural to consider reflection groups together with an CONTRIBUTION TO THE HANDBOOK OF ALGEBRA 5 automorphism φ normalising the reflection representation; see the survey article Brou´e–Malle [36]. This leads to the following abstract definition. A pair (V,Wφ) is called a reflection datum if V is a vector space over a subfield K C and W φ is a coset in GL(V ) of a reflection group W GL(V ), where φ ⊆GL(V ) normalises W . ⊆ ∈A sub-reflection datum of a reflection datum (V,Wφ) is a reflection datum of the ′ ′ ′ ′ form (V , W (wφ) V ′ ), where V is a subspace of V , W is a reflection subgroup of ′ | ′ ′ NW (V ) V ′ stabilising V (hence, a reflection subgroup of NW (V )/WV ′ ), and wφ is an element| of W φ stabilising V ′ and normalising W ′. A Levi sub-reflection datum of (V,Wφ) is a sub-reflection datum of the form (V, WV ′ (wφ)) for some subspace ′ V 6 V (note that, by Theorem 1.6, WV ′ is indeed a reflection subgroup of W ). A torus of G is a sub-reflection datum with trivial reflection group. Let G = (V,Wφ) be a reflection datum. Then φ acts naturally on the symmetric W algebra K[V ]. It is possible to choose basic invariants f1,...,fn K[V ] , such φ ∈ that fi = ǫifi for roots of unity ǫ1,...,ǫn. The multiset (di,ǫi) of generalised degrees of G then only depends on W and φ (see for example{ Springer} [169, Lemma 6.1]). The polynomial order of the reflection datum G = (V,Wφ) is by definition the polynomial n ǫGxN(W ) G := = xN(W ) (xdi ǫ ), | | 1 1 − i iY=1 ∗ W detV (1 xwφ) | | wX∈W − n where ǫG := ( 1) ǫ1 ǫn. Let Φ(x) be a cyclotomic polynomial over K. A torus ′ − · · · T = (V , (wφ) V ′ ) of G is called a Φ-torus if the polynomial order of T is a power of Φ. | Reflection data can be thought of as the skeletons of finite reductive groups. 1.9. Regular elements. In this section we present results which show that certain subgroups respectively subquotients of reflection groups are again reflection groups. Let (V,wφ) be a reflection datum over K = C. For wφ W φ and a root of unity ζ C× write ∈ ∈ V (wφ, ζ) := v V wφ v = ζv { ∈ | · } for the ζ-eigenspace of wφ. Note that (V (wφ, ζ), wφ) is an (x ζ)-torus of (V,wφ) in the sense defined above. These (x ζ)-tori for fixed ζ satisfy− a kind of Sylow theory. Let f , ,f be a set of basic− invariants for W and H the surface defined 1 · · · n i by fi = 0. Springer [169] proves that

V (wφ, ζ)= Hi , d wφ[∈Wφ i:ǫi\ζ i =1 the irreducible components of this algebraic set are just the maximal V (wφ, ζ), W acts transitively on these components, and their common dimension is just the di number a(d, φ) of indices i such that ǫiζ = 1, where d denotes the order of ζ. (Note that a(d, φ) only depends on d, not on ζ itself.) From this he obtains: 1.10. Theorem (Springer [169, Th. 3.4 and 6.2]). Let (V,Wφ) be a reflection datum over C, ζ a primitive dth root of unity. Then: (i) max dim V (wφ, ζ) w W = a(d, φ). (ii) For any{ w W there| exists∈ } a w′ W such that V (wφ, ζ) V (w′φ, ζ) and V (w′φ, ζ) has∈ maximal dimension.∈ ⊆ 6 MEINOLF GECK AND GUNTER MALLE

(iii) If dim V (wφ, ζ) = dim V (w′φ, ζ) = a(d, φ) then there exists a u W with u V (wφ, ζ)= V (w′φ, ζ). ∈ · This can be rephrased as follows: Let K be a subfield of C, Φ a cyclotomic polynomial over K. A torus T of G is called a Φ-Sylow torus, if its order equals the full Φ-part of the order of G. Then Φ-tori of G satisfy the three statements of Sylow’s theorem. (For an analogue of the statement on the number of Sylow subgroups see Brou´e–Malle–Michel [37, Th. 5.1(4)]). This can in turn be used to deduce a Sylow theory for tori in finite groups of Lie type (see Brou´e–Malle [34]). A vector v V is called regular (for W ) if it is not contained in any reflecting ∈ hyperplane, i.e. (by Theorem 1.6), if its stabiliser Wv is trivial. Let ζ C be a root of unity. An element wφ W φ is ζ-regular if V (wφ, ζ) contains a regular∈ vector. By definition, if wφ is regular∈ for some root of unity, then so is any power of wφ. If φ = 1, the Theorem 1.6 of Steinberg implies that the orders of w and ζ coincide. An integer d is a regular number for W if it is the order of a regular element of W . 1.11. Theorem (Springer [169, Th. 6.4 and Prop. 4.5]). Let wφ W φ be ζ-regular of order d. Then: ∈ (i) dim V (wφ, ζ)= a(d, φ). (ii) The centraliser of wφ in W is isomorphic to a reflection group in V (wφ, ζ) di whose degrees are the di with ǫiζ =1. (iii) The elements of W φ with property (i) form a single conjugacy class under W . (iv) Let φ =1 and let χ be an irreducible character of W . Then the eigenvalues of w in a representation with character χ are (ζei(χ) 1 6 i 6 χ(1)). | In particular, it follows from (iv) that the eigenvalues of a ζ-regular element w ∗ on V are (ζmi 1 6 i 6 n). Interestingly| enough, the normaliser modulo centraliser of arbitrary Sylow tori of reflection data are naturally reflection groups, as the following generalisation of the previous result shows: 1.12. Theorem (Lehrer–Springer [130, 131]). Let w W and V˜ := V (wφ, ζ) be ∈ such that (V,wφ˜ ) is a Φ-Sylow torus. Let N := w′ W w′ V˜ = V˜ be the { ∈ | · } normaliser, C := w′ W w′ v = v for all v V˜ the centraliser of V˜ . { ∈ | · ∈ } (i) Then N/C acts as a reflection group on V˜ , with reflecting hyperplanes the intersections with V˜ of those of W . (ii) A set of basic invariants of N/C is given by the restrictions to V˜ of those di fi with ǫiζ =1. (iii) If W is irreducible on V , then so is N/C on V˜ . In the case of regular elements, the second assertion of (i) goes back to Lehrer [128, 5.8], Denef–Loeser [64]; see also Brou´e–Michel [39, Prop. 3.2]. 1.13. The Shephard–Todd classification. Let V be a finite-dimensional com- plex vector space and W 6 GL(V ) a reflection group. Since W is finite, the representation on V is completely reducible, and W is the direct product of irre- ducible reflection subgroups. Thus, in order to determine all reflection groups over C, it is sufficient to classify the irreducible ones. This was achieved by Shephard and Todd [166]. CONTRIBUTION TO THE HANDBOOK OF ALGEBRA 7

To describe this classification, first recall that a subgroup W 6 GL(V ) is called imprimitive if there exists a direct sum decomposition V = V1 . . . Vk with k> 1 stabilised by W (that is, W permutes the summands). The⊕ bulk⊕ of irreducible complex reflection groups consists of imprimitive ones. For any d,e,n > 1 let G(de,e,n) denote the group of monomial n n-matrices (that is, matrices with precisely one non-zero entry in each row and× column) with non-zero entries in the set of deth roots of unity, such that the product over these entries is a dth root of unity. Explicit generators may be chosen as follows: G(d, 1,n) is generated on Cn with standard Hermitean form) by the reflection t1 of order d with root the first standard basis vector b1 and by the pe